Diversity and unity : the role of higher education in building democracy : 2nd Tri-nation Campus Diversity Seminar (March 1998) / edited by M. Cross ... [et al.].

By: Contributor(s): Material type: TextPublication details: Cape Town : Maskew Miller Longman, 1999.Description: ix, 243 p. : ill. ; 24 cmISBN:
  • 0636041840
Subject(s):
Contents:
Introduction / Edgar F. Beckham -- De-centring conceptions of campus diversity / Alison Bernstein -- Culture, identity and the role of higher education in building democracy in South Africa / Nico Cloete, Michael Cross, Johan Miller and Sury Pillay -- Democracy, plurality and the Indian university / Shiv Visvanathan -- Gender, citizenship and diversity / Shireen Hassim and Amanda Gouws --From exclusion toward inclusion : the struggle for diversity in American higher education / Richard H. Brown and William E. Kirwan -- Campus-community linkages : a dialogue on diversity / Jaya Indiresan -- Strategic evaluation : an imperative for the future of campus diversity / Daryl G. Smith -- Community outreach and the college curriculum / Sharada Nayack -- Avoiding closure and challenging frameworks / Michael Cross and Nico Cloete.

"In March 1998, South Africa's Centre for Higher Education Transformation (CHET), with support from the Ford Foundation, sponsored an international seminar on diversity in higher education."--Pref.
